Book a Demo!
CoCalc Logo Icon
StoreFeaturesDocsShareSupportNewsAboutPoliciesSign UpSign In
mustafamuratcoskun
GitHub Repository: mustafamuratcoskun/Sifirdan-Ileri-Seviyeye-Python-Programlama
Path: blob/master/Fonksiyonlar/Videolardaki Notebooklar/Fonksiyonlarda Return.ipynb
765 views
Kernel: Python 3
def toplama(a,b,c): print("Toplamları",a+b+c)
def ikiyleçarp(a): print("İkiyle çarp",a * 2)
toplam = toplama(3,4,5) ikiyleçarp(toplam)
Toplamları 12
--------------------------------------------------------------------------- TypeError Traceback (most recent call last) <ipython-input-5-0434c8e42879> in <module>() 1 toplam = toplama(3,4,5) ----> 2 ikiyleçarp(toplam) <ipython-input-4-4398ff8cfdc0> in ikiyleçarp(a) 1 def ikiyleçarp(a): ----> 2 print("İkiyle çarp",a * 2) TypeError: unsupported operand type(s) for *: 'NoneType' and 'int'
type(toplam)
NoneType
def toplama(a,b,c): return a+b+c def ikiyleçarp(a): return a*2
toplam = toplama(3,4,5) print(ikiyleçarp(toplam))
24
def üçleçarp(a): print("1.fonksiyon çalıştı") return a*3
def ikiyletopla(a): print("2.fonksiyon çalıştı")
def dördeböl(a): print("3.fonksiyon çalıştı") return a / 4
print(üçleçarp(.no))
2.fonksiyon çalıştı 1.fonksiyon çalıştı
--------------------------------------------------------------------------- TypeError Traceback (most recent call last) <ipython-input-16-080e63f8790d> in <module>() ----> 1 print(üçleçarp(ikiyletopla(5))) <ipython-input-13-58d1462cf881> in üçleçarp(a) 1 def üçleçarp(a): 2 print("1.fonksiyon çalıştı") ----> 3 return a*3 TypeError: unsupported operand type(s) for *: 'NoneType' and 'int'
def toplama(a,b,c): print("Toplama fonksiyonu") # Çalıştırılmadı. return a + b + c
print(toplama(3,4,5))
Toplama fonksiyonu 12